You are given a circuit as shown in the figure, which consists of the NAND gate. Identify the logic operation carried out by the two. Write the truth table. Identify the gates equivalent to the tow circuit.

Advertisements
उत्तर

`"Y"_1 = bar"A.A" = bar"A"`
`"Y"_2 = bar"B.B" = bar"B"`
`"Y" = bar("Y"_1."Y"_2) = overline(bar"A".bar"B") = overlineoverline(A) + overlineoverline(B) = "A" + "B"`
The equivalent gate is OR gate
Truth table
| A | B | Y1 | Y2 | Y |
| 0 | 0 | 1 | 1 | 0 |
| 0 | 1 | 1 | 0 | 1 |
| 1 | 0 | 0 | 1 | 1 |
| 1 | 1 | 0 | 0 | 1 |
